In Woods Cross Roads, many of the homes are built with crawl spaces and not basements. As long as there have been crawl spaces, they were constructed with vents which was intended to increase fresh air flow into the area and keep it dry. Unfortunately, the opposite is usually what happens. Having open vents allows water to enter the space during rain and snow storms and then it never leaves which causes the humidity levels to stay high which will eventually harbor the growth of mildew. We have found that up to half of the air in your home comes up through the crawl space so having the space closed off from the weather and keeping the humidity levels low can improve the overall air quality in your home.

JB Design has been working with crawl spaces since we opened our doors and we know the most efficient way to seal them off and control excess humidity. This is done using a process called encapsulation which is the installation of a series of vapor barriers, occasionally installed with insulation products, and are sturdy plastic and vinyl sheeting as well as covers to close off existing vents and a sturdy door that can close off the area completely and prevent any unwanted moisture from entering. This will also prevent rodents and animals from getting in the crawl space which will help keep any equipment there safe and allow you to use it for storage. Once the crawl space is closed off, if necessary we can install a series of sagging floor jacks to lift sinking floors above the crawl space.

The foundation of your home is easily one of the most important areas of the home. It not only holds the structure itself but it also forms the basement walls. When you've got foundation problems, normally they will show themselves in the form of diagonal cracks in the brickwork, horizontal cracks that run the length of the foundation or across basement walls. You may also notice that the windows will not open or close easily or even cracks at the corners of them. You may not think these problems seem problematic at first, they are all indicative of a sinking or settling foundation and it is important to have an expert evaluate the foundation for problems and determine if a repair needs to be performed.

Thankfully, many foundation problems are caused by similar things and our professionals are very good at tracking down these problems. We can offer a repair product designed for your specific problem to permanently repair and stabilize the foundation. If you have a uneven foundation, we can implement a series of foundation piers to correct the problem. Depending on how bad it is and where it is, we will use either helical piers or push piers. Both are very strong and can stabilize your foundation.
